Actor John Hurt, Dead At 77


NORFOLK (CelebrityAccess) — John Hurt, a British character actor know for his chameleon-like ability to disappear completely inside of a role, died at his home in Norfolk on January 25th. He was 77.

According to the New York Times, his wife, Anwen Hurt, confirmed his death. In June 2015, Hurt revealed that he was battling pancreatic cancer.

Hurt played dozens of memorable characters in films, ranging from the hideously deformed Elephant Man in the 1980 film of the same name, to the murderous Raskolnikov in the BBC's 1979 rendition of Dostoyevsky's "Crime and Punishment."

Hurt was also no stranger to science fiction and fantasy, earning cult status for his role as Kane, the first victim of the titular Alien in the 1979 horror film of the same name, and for several roles in the Harry Potter franchise.

In 2004, Hurt was made a Commander of the Order of the British Empire.

He is survived by Anwen and his sons. – Staff Writers
